Islamic Conference Organization Slams “Israel’s” Settlement Activities in East Al Quds

The 57-nation Organization of the Islamic Conference (OIC) condemned the "Israeli" enemy on Saturday for renewing settlement construction in occupied Al Quds (Jerusalem) and urged the international community to put an end to what it called "Israeli arrogance".
The organization said that "Israel's" approval of nearly 240 new housing units in occupied Al Quds (Jerusalem) is a provocative step intended to sabotage the peace process.
The OIC's secretary general Ekmeleddin Ihsanoglu said in a statement that "Israel's" behavior requires action by the international community to put a halt to "Israel's" arrogance.
Earlier Saturday, Egypt said that "Israel's" building permits for 238 new housing units in occupied Al Quds (Jerusalem) are a sign that direct peace talks could collapse.
On Friday, the Arab League said it may ask the United Nations to recognize a Palestinian state if "Israel" goes ahead with building settlements.
